  • 1

    It is the ability to improve the standard of living and create wealth, not only for the entrepreneurs but also for related businesses.

    ENTREPRENEURSHIP

  • 2

    When an individual or business displays an interest in new or unusual ways of doing or achieving and is characterized by great imagination.

    ENTERPRISING

  • 3

    Someone who perceives an opportunity and creates an organization to pursue it.

    ENTREPRENEUR

  • 4

    Someone who takes on entrepreneur-like ventures within a large corporate environment.

    INTRAPRENEUR

  • 5

    They were driven by purpose and there businesses become the catalyst to serve that purpose.

    THE DREAMERS

  • 6

    It refers to those who find a viable solution to a problem that they witness in society.

    THE OPPORTUNIST

  • 7

    Those who have things they love and are driven by the desire to make there passions into their vocation.

    THE PASSIONATE

  • 8

    It concerns the internal organization of a business entity and the rights and duties of the individual holding the equitable or legal interest in that business.

    OWNERSHIP STRUCTURE

  • 9

    A business that is granted a charter recognizing it as a separate legal entity having its own rights, privileges, and liabilities distinct from those of its members.

    CORPORATION

  • 10

    A legal entity created by two or more businesses joining together to conduct a specific business enterprise.

    JOINT VENTURE

  • 11

    A type of enterprise owned and run by one person and in which there is no legal distinction between the owner and the business entity.

    SOLE PROPRIETORSHIP

  • 12

    It is a person who is self-employed and not necessarily committed to a particular employer

    FREELANCER

  • 13

    A formal written document containing the goals of a business, the methods for attaining those goals and the time-frame for the achievement of the goals.

    BUSINESS PLAN

  • 14

    It means to become skillful at putting a plan into action.

    EXECUTION

  • 15

    The art of promoting and developing a business by harnessing one's own resources.

    BOOTSTRAPPING

  • 16

    A business initiative that aims to contribute to societal goals by engaging in or supporting ethically-oriented practices.

    CORPORATE SOCIAL RESPONSIBILITY

  • 17

    The goal is to identify and validate a profitable business idea.

    IDEATION

  • 18

    It involves a good chance or a favorable situation to do something offered by circumstances.

    OPPORTUNITY

  • 19

    It is a way of knowing and see the extent to which you envisioned your business.

    PLANNING

  • 20

    A standard or point of reference in measuring or judging the current value or success of your company.

    BENCHMARK

  • 21

    It is something of value given or held as a pledge that a debt or obligation will be fulfilled.

    COLLATERAL

  • 22

    High-net-worth individuals that provides financial backing for small scale entrepreneurs.

    ANGEL INVESTORS

  • 23

    An individual or organization creating new ideas, such as new products, workplace processes and upgrades to an existing services or products.

    INNOVATION

  • 24

    Developing new contacts and maintaining a network of connections that could be beneficial for your business.

    NETWORKING

  • 25

    A very specific segment of customers that you have selected for your products or services.

    NICHE

  • 26

    Purchasing standard operational services from another business.

    OUTSOURCING

  • 27

    The money a business makes from the sales of the products or services of the business.

    REVENUE

  • 28

    The ability of a business to grow fast without increasing its production costs.

    SCALABILITY

  • 29

    A form of legal protection for words, names, symbols, sounds, or colors that distinguish goods and services.

    TRADEMARK

  • 30

    A business' total sales income for a year.

    TURNOVER
